Transaction 24136043f047c3b094174057b8434e027b722a442b69718dc6714fbbac774771

1 Input
2 Outputs
  • 24136043f047c3b094174057b8434e027b722a442b69718dc6714fbbac774771:0
  • value  259210655
    address  1EHDk6rYomXUamaJRZC6qhCgvsLcHTNW6M
  • 24136043f047c3b094174057b8434e027b722a442b69718dc6714fbbac774771:1
  • value  2255034
    address  16nSh8pV568FJGbpBmKrRYgcSZrnCq3G2D